Signalment: 12 years old, Male Castrated, Domestic Shorthair
Presenting Complaint: A 12 year old male domestic short haired cat presented for coughing for four days duration and respiratory distress.
Presenting History
On physical exam, this cat had subcutaneous emphysema. On auscultation, there were increased inspiratory and expiratory sounds. Bronchoscopy revealed profuse mucoid secretions, but no evidence of tracheal laceration or injury.
